Sounds like you had a mystical experience. They have some minor similarities to astral projection in requiring altered states of consciousness, but going off my experience with both they seem to be a separate thing. They're more of an inward journey where the revelations come to you, while astral projection occurs in places outside of yourself. There might have been some remote viewing involved in it, but there's no way to know that unless you can verify that those visions were real places.

For how my usual astral projection experiences tend to go, nowadays I mostly use empty-minded meditation while holding the expectation in the back of my head that I'll reach the needed altered state. I'll end up losing awareness for a period of time, and when that awareness returns, I'll be able to move my spiritual body but not my physical. Vibrations are almost never part of it. It always starts with a conventional OBE where I exit my body into my bedroom, and from there I like to fall or sink through the floor to facilitate the astral travel. Most of the time I'll just spend a few minutes exploring a strange place that's generally out in the wilderness. I seem to end up in the ocean a lot, and forests have been common as well.

I've had a few more interesting experiences, though. The first big one happened very early on when I was trying to see if I could find someone out there to talk to, and put me on a hiking trail leading up to a small cafe on a mountain. I got excitedly waved over by an unfamiliar woman when I walked in, went to join her, and we spent a few minutes chatting. It seemed that both of us were new to astral projection and in the early stages of going out looking for spirits to pester for conversation. She shared a bit with me about a spiritual retreat she was planning to go on, including some fairly specific details about the location of the retreat that I was able to verify as matching up with a real-world place. It was overall a really pleasant interaction.
